Doyon
Doyon is an unincorporated community in Ramsey County, in the U.S. state of North Dakota.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Crary is a city in Ramsey County, North Dakota, United States. The population was 113 at the 2020 census. Crary was founded in 1884 and is named after William Crary, who owned much of the land encompassing the present day community. Crary is situated 5 miles west of Doyon.
